    Located in the heart of the Gibbston Valley a very special opportunity has arisen to purchase an award-winning north facing vineyard. Here is your chance to purchase an established vineyard situated in the heart of the Gibbston Valley a well-known grape growing area of Central Otago. Surrounded by rolling hills and snow covered mountains, The Gibbston Valley has become renowned for one of the most ideal grape growing regions in New Zealand. Located just off the Gibbston Highway this property is 5.54 hectares (more or less) with vines and freehold land which will enable you to invest in this unique part of New Zealand. This property has produced its own award winning wines since 2008 with approximately four hectares planted in Pinot Noir grapes and a further one hectare planted in Pinot Gris. Plantings commenced in 2002. Should an acceptable price be agreed between all parties the ‘brand’ is also on offer which includes a website and a label. There is pump station on site with ample water available through the Tussock Creek Water Supply Scheme and a wind turbine is strategically placed on the property for frost protection. Other world famous vineyards in the region include Gibbston Valley Wines, Chard Farm, Peregrine, and Valli. This property is managed by one of Central Otago’s most experienced and knowledgeable viticulturist’s who would be willing to maintain the property for new owners.
